数据库中的key是什么意思

飞飞 其他 2

回复

共3条回复 我来回复
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,"key"指的是键(key),它是用来唯一标识每一条数据记录的字段或属性。键是用来索引和检索数据的重要元素,它可以是一个单独的字段,也可以是多个字段的组合。

    以下是关于数据库中键的几个重要概念和意义:

    1. 唯一性:键的一个主要特征是它的值必须是唯一的。这意味着在整个数据库中,每个记录都必须具有不同的键值。通过使用唯一键,可以确保数据的一致性和准确性。

    2. 快速查找:键的另一个重要作用是用于快速查找和访问数据。数据库系统会使用键来创建索引,以便可以通过键值快速定位到相应的数据记录。这样可以大大提高数据的检索速度和效率。

    3. 主键(Primary Key):主键是一个特殊的键,它被用来唯一标识每一条记录,并且在整个表中是唯一的。主键可以是单个字段,也可以是多个字段的组合。主键的作用是确保数据的唯一性和完整性,并且可以用来建立与其他表之间的关系。

    4. 外键(Foreign Key):外键是一个引用其他表的键,它用来建立表与表之间的关系。外键在一个表中引用另一个表的主键,从而实现数据的关联和关系。通过使用外键,可以建立起表与表之间的关联,实现数据的一致性和完整性。

    5. 索引(Index):索引是一种数据结构,它通过存储键值和对应数据的指针来提高数据的检索速度。通过创建索引,数据库系统可以快速定位到符合特定条件的记录,从而提高查询的效率。索引可以基于单个字段或多个字段,可以是唯一索引或非唯一索引。

    总之,键在数据库中起着重要的作用,它不仅用于唯一标识每一条数据记录,还用于建立表与表之间的关系,提高数据的检索速度和效率。键的选择和设计需要根据具体的业务需求和数据模型来进行,以确保数据的一致性和完整性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,key(键)是用于唯一标识和区分数据记录的属性或属性组合。它可以用来快速定位和访问数据库中的特定记录。

    在关系型数据库中,key通常指的是主键(Primary Key)。主键是一种唯一标识数据库表中记录的属性或属性组合,它的值必须是唯一且不可重复的。主键可以由一个或多个属性组成,它的作用是确保数据的完整性和一致性。主键可以用于快速查找和定位数据库中的记录,也可以用于建立数据表之间的关系。

    除了主键,数据库中还有其他类型的key,如外键(Foreign Key)和唯一键(Unique Key)。

    外键是用于建立表与表之间的关系的属性。它指向另一个表中的主键,用于确保数据的一致性和完整性。通过外键,可以实现数据表之间的关联和引用。

    唯一键是一种确保数据的唯一性的属性。它要求键的值在整个数据库中都是唯一且不可重复的。唯一键可以由一个或多个属性组成,它的作用是确保数据的一致性和完整性。

    总之,key在数据库中是用于唯一标识和区分数据记录的属性或属性组合。它可以用于快速定位和访问数据库中的特定记录,确保数据的完整性和一致性,以及建立表与表之间的关系。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,key(键)是用来唯一标识数据库中每条记录的字段或属性。它可以是一个或多个字段的组合,用来确保每条记录的唯一性。数据库中的key分为两种类型:主键(Primary Key)和外键(Foreign Key)。

    1. 主键(Primary Key):
      主键是用来唯一标识数据库中每条记录的字段。它具有以下特点:
    • 唯一性:主键的值在整个数据库中必须是唯一的,不能重复。
    • 非空性:主键的值不能为空,即每条记录都必须有一个主键值。
    • 不可更改性:主键的值一旦确定,就不能修改。

    主键的作用有:

    • 确保数据的唯一性:通过主键,可以确保每条记录的唯一性,避免重复数据的出现。
    • 建立数据关系:主键可以用来与其他表建立关系,如外键。

    在数据库设计中,主键一般是通过在表中创建一个单独的字段,并给该字段添加主键约束来实现的。常见的主键类型包括整型、字符型、GUID等。

    1. 外键(Foreign Key):
      外键是用来建立不同表之间关系的字段。它具有以下特点:
    • 引用关系:外键的值引用了另一个表中的主键值,用来建立表与表之间的关系。
    • 可以为空:外键的值可以为空,表示某条记录与其他表没有关联。
    • 可以重复:外键的值可以重复,即可以有多条记录与同一个主键关联。

    外键的作用有:

    • 建立表与表之间的关系:通过外键,可以将不同表之间的相关数据关联起来,形成数据的完整性。
    • 维护数据的一致性:外键可以确保数据的一致性,限制了对关联表的修改和删除操作。

    在数据库设计中,外键是通过在表中创建一个字段,并将该字段与其他表中的主键字段进行关联来实现的。在创建外键时,需要指定引用的主键表和主键字段。

    综上所述,主键和外键是数据库中用来确保数据完整性和建立关系的重要概念。通过正确使用主键和外键,可以有效地管理和操作数据库中的数据。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部